Derek Bolender of MMA Mania was able to catch up with heavyweight king Fedor Emelianenko who clarified how injured he was coming out of the Brett Rogers fight, when he starts training again, when his next fight will be, where it will be, and who he wants to fight in a tidy forty-four words:
Derek Bolender (MMAmania.com): There have been numerous reports about the injuries you sustained in the fight. How bad are the injuries to your hand and nose? What is the severity? Is either broken?
Fedor Emelianenko: No, nothing is broken. My thumb was dislocated and on my nose an old cut was opened again.
Derek Bolender (MMAmania.com): How long do you anticipate being out before you start to train again?
Fedor Emelianenko: I am already back in training but not so much. And next week I will go on a holiday.
Derek Bolender (MMAmania.com): Which month in 2010 will you be targeting for your next fight?
Fedor Emelianenko: I don't know.
Derek Bolender (MMAmania.com): Will your next fight be in the United States or in Japan?
Fedor Emelianenko: Probably the US.
Derek Bolender (MMAmania.com): Do you have a preference whether you fight Fabricio Werdum or Alistair Overeem next?
Fedor Emelianenko: No.
